The stage veterans will star as a catty older couple living in London's Covent Garden neighborhood. So far, six 30-minute episodes are in production.
McKellen last appeared on Broadway in Dance of Death. His numerous credits include Amadeus, Wild Honey and The Promise. His film credits include "Gods and Monsters," "Lord of the Rings," "X-Men" and "Bent."
Jacobi's Broadway credits include Uncle Vanya, Breaking the Code, Cyrano and The Suicide. His screen appearances include "The King's Speech," "Endgame," "Gosford Park" and "Titanic: Blood and Steel."
